Overview

Package report renders the human-audience analysis reports: a colorized, TTY-aware terminal summary and a committable GitHub-flavored Markdown report. It is infrastructure: it reads the frozen application.Result / emit.View and the domain model but never mutates them (ADR 0004), and every emitter sorts its output so artifacts are byte-stable (golden tests depend on it).

Functions

func Markdown

func Markdown(v emit.View) []byte

Markdown renders a committable GitHub-flavored Markdown report from the View: a corpus-overview table, a broken-link/anchor table (file, line, target, suggested fix), orphan and unreachable lists with remediation, a hub/authority table, and a knowledge-gap section. Every cell is escaped (emit.EscapeTableCell) so a hostile document title/path cannot break a GFM table or inject markdown (ADR 0003). Output is deterministic (the View is sorted).

func Terminal

func Terminal(w io.Writer, v emit.View, opts TerminalOptions) error

Terminal writes a human-facing analysis summary to w. It front-loads the actionable problems (U-shaped attention): counts, then broken links + broken anchors with file:line, then orphans vs. unreachable (clearly separated, each with its distinct remediation hint, ADR 0007), then top hubs/authorities, then a knowledge-gap note. Color is emitted only when w is a TTY and NO_COLOR is unset (or forced via opts). Output is deterministic (the View is sorted).

Types

type ColorMode

type ColorMode int

ColorMode selects how the terminal report decides whether to emit ANSI color.

const (
	// ColorAuto enables color only when the writer is a terminal and NO_COLOR is
	// unset (the default).
	ColorAuto ColorMode = iota
	// ColorNever disables color unconditionally (--no-color or a non-TTY sink).
	ColorNever
	// ColorAlways forces color on (rarely needed; mainly for tests/pipes).
	ColorAlways
)

type TerminalOptions

type TerminalOptions struct {
	// Color selects color behavior (auto/never/always). Auto is TTY+NO_COLOR aware.
	Color ColorMode
	// Quiet renders only the one-line summary (the legacy `matlatl .` output).
	Quiet bool
}

TerminalOptions tunes the terminal report.
